Broadbottom to Wivelsfield by train

A train trip from Broadbottom to Wivelsfield takes about 6hrs 25 mins on average, covering roughly 189 miles (304 kilometres). With around 29 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£46.30,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Broadbottom to Wivelsfield start from as little as £46.30

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Broadbottom to Wivelsfield start from £90.70 one way, or £129.70 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Broadbottom to Wivelsfield are available for £220.60 one way, or £441.20 return

Facilities and Amenities

Broadbottom station features essential amenities to accommodate passengers’ needs. The ticket office operates with varied hours throughout the week: it is open from 06:15 to 13:25 on weekdays, and from 06:50 to 14:00 on Saturdays. Though there's no staff presence on Sundays, passengers can still purchase tickets via the ticket machines. It’s worth noting that ticket collection is supported, but unfortunately, there are no accessible ticket machines. However, an induction loop is available for those who rely on hearing aids.

Accessibility wise, Broadbottom is designated as a Category B station. While parts of the station have step-free access, it's recommended to check the specific routes and points of access, especially if assistance is needed. The station doesn't offer waiting room facilities or toilets, pursuing a more straightforward, commuter-friendly approach. Yet, travelers can rest easy knowing that the station has CCTV surveillance to enhance security.

Transport Links and Onward Travel

Travelers will find a range of transport links connected to Broadbottom train station. For those whose journeys are disrupted, a rail replacement service operates from the station’s car park. Taxis can be arranged via the service Cab4You, ensuring you can easily reach your next destination. Though bus services are available, it's useful to download the timetable in advance from here.

While there is no underground or metro service directly accessible from the station, the Greater Manchester public transport system (GMPTE) is on hand to provide assistance for more intricate travel arrangements at 0161 228 7811.

Facilities and Amenities

At Wivelsfield, you'll find a ticket office that's open from 6:10 AM to 7:35 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, with slightly reduced hours on Sundays. Ticket machines are available for those who prefer to purchase their tickets or collect pre-booked ones conveniently. It's heartening to know that these machines are accessible for those traveling with a Disabled Persons Railcard. While the station design ensures some level of accessibility, assistance is on hand if required, with staff available during most operational hours.

Security is also a priority at Wivelsfield, with CCTV in place to provide peace of mind to all travelers. While eventful experiences may be rare, knowing lost property is managed by Southern can be reassuring to those prone to misplacing items in the rush of travel.

Onward Travel Options and Accessibility

Wivelsfield station acts as a convenient springboard for numerous destinations. Though step-free access is provided to platform 2 via a ramp from Gordon Road, travelers should be aware that access to platform 1 involves steps only. For mobility support, a staff-operated ramp aids in train boarding. It’s worth arriving a bit earlier for assured assistance, especially if you have booked in advance.

When it comes to onward travel, options abound despite the station's quaint setting. Local bus routes can be planned via the ‘Onward Travel Information Map.’ Although there aren’t direct cycle hire facilities, bike racks are available for those who prefer eco-friendly travel.
